Spring weather can be tricky to dress for, especially in cities like NYC where temperatures fluctuate throughout the day. From personal experience, layering is key to staying comfortable without sacrificing style. A lightweight jacket, such as the one from Charlotte Russe mentioned here, strikes a perfect balance by providing warmth during chilly mornings and evenings, yet not overheating you during the brief sunny spells. I often face the dilemma of when to transition fully into spring clothes or keep some winter items on hand. Wearing a versatile jacket and pairing it with classic denim from brands like Old Navy ensures you look polished but casual enough for day-to-day activities. Accessories, such as a statement belt and a functional yet stylish bag like Telfar, can elevate even simple looks. When considering spring outfits, focus on layering breathable fabrics and consider the local climate. Even if others have switched to shorts, a long-sleeve or lightweight jacket might still be necessary depending on your sensitivity to cold or your daily routine. Mixing textures and colors thoughtfully can add interest without feeling overdone.
